What if you have already become the victim of a work at home scam? Fortunately, you will find places you are able to turn to, there are lots of people willing to give solid advice to obtain your money back, in order to give you advice about where to go from here.
Begin by visiting fraud.org, which is the official site for the national Fraud Information Center. They've listings of work in your own home scams, both offline and online ones. They might also help you if you have been scammed. Another site is bbb.org, the official website from the Bbb. They specialize in helping victims of labor in your own home scams. Scambusters.org is yet another excellent resource for victims of scams, particularly Internet scams. Finally, there's worldwidescam.com, which publishes articles about work at home scams. You may have a lot more resources about work from home scams via a quick Google search.
Remember, if you have been scammed there are often people out there who will help you get your money refunded, and if the organization refuses to cooperate, there are sometimes other ways you can deal with the problem (including charge card chargebacks, if you paid via charge card).
